The Net Finance Conference is a premier event for professionals and academics at the intersection of finance, technology, and regulation. It gathers leading experts to discuss the latest trends, challenges, and opportunities shaping the future of the financial industry. Unlike traditional finance conferences, Net Finance places a strong emphasis on the disruptive forces of digitalization and innovation.
A key theme consistently addressed is the impact of fintech on traditional financial institutions. Sessions often delve into how established players can adapt and integrate new technologies like blockchain, artificial intelligence, and machine learning to improve efficiency, reduce costs, and enhance customer experience. Presentations showcase successful implementation strategies, highlighting both the potential rewards and the inherent risks associated with these technological advancements.
Regulatory considerations are also a central focus. As financial innovation outpaces existing regulatory frameworks, discussions revolve around the need for adaptive and forward-thinking policies. Experts debate the balance between fostering innovation and protecting consumers from potential risks like fraud, data breaches, and algorithmic bias. Presentations analyze the impact of new regulations like PSD2 and MiFID II, examining their effectiveness in promoting competition and transparency in the digital financial landscape.
The conference typically features a diverse range of speakers, including CEOs of fintech startups, senior executives from established financial institutions, leading academics in finance and technology, and government regulators. Panel discussions provide a platform for lively debates and the exchange of diverse perspectives on critical issues. Networking opportunities are abundant, allowing attendees to connect with potential collaborators, investors, and clients.
Beyond the formal presentations and panel discussions, Net Finance often incorporates practical workshops and demonstrations. These interactive sessions offer participants hands-on experience with new technologies and provide insights into real-world applications. Topics might include building a blockchain-based trading platform, using AI for fraud detection, or implementing a robo-advisor service. These sessions are particularly valuable for professionals seeking to acquire practical skills and knowledge that they can immediately apply in their own organizations.
Furthermore, the conference serves as a valuable platform for showcasing cutting-edge research in financial technology. Academic researchers present their latest findings on topics such as algorithmic trading, high-frequency finance, and the impact of social media on financial markets. This exposure to academic research provides attendees with a deeper understanding of the underlying principles and theoretical frameworks that drive innovation in the financial industry.
